need to add 45 days in a field

vinitpathri
Path Finder

i have a field "add_time" with the values as "05-27-2020 08:57:34.024"

i want to create a field which will show 45 days ahead of the given time.
i.e output should be "07-11-2020 08:57:34.024"

@vinitpathri Try below-

|makeresults|eval add_time="05-27-2020 08:57:34.024"|eval new=strftime(strptime(add_time,"%m-%d-%Y %H:%M:%S.%3N")+3888000,"%m-%d-%Y %H:%M:%S.%3N")
